Listen to Yoda: Please vote yes for MASSPIRG during the Student Government Elections on April 17th and 18th.

Every two years, Westfield State students vote to continue funding MASSPIRG through a $9 per student per semester waivable fee.
This allows us to hire professional staff, organizers and advocates, to work with us and for us on issues we care about - environmental issues, hunger and homelessness, and students'
rights.
